表PERSON
id name
1 A
2 A
3 B
4 C
5 B
作用一个列:
select distinct name from PERSON
结果:
A
B
C
作用多个列:必须相同的记录才排除
select distinct id,name from PERSON
您还没有登录,请您登录后再发表评论
MySQL 中的 DISTINCT 关键字用于返回唯一不同的值,避免重复值的出现。当我们在查询表中数据时,可能会遇到重复值的情况,这时使用 DISTINCT 关键字可以帮助我们返回唯一的值。 DISTINCT 的基本用法 DISTINCT ...
《strcmp函数与SQL中的DISTINCT关键字》 在编程和数据库查询中,strcmp函数和DISTINCT关键字扮演着重要的角色。这两个概念分别属于C/C++语言和SQL(结构化查询语言)领域,它们各自解决不同的问题,但都关乎数据的...
Oracle数据库中的`DISTINCT`关键字是一个非常重要的SQL查询语句组成部分,它用于去除查询结果中的重复行,确保返回的每一条记录都是唯一的。在本例中,我们将通过创建一个名为`T_GIRL`的超女基本信息表,并插入一些...
DISTINCT关键字用于去除查询结果中的重复行。基本语法为:SELECT DISTINCT 字段名 FROM 表名。例如,查询所有学生的班号:SELECT DISTINCT class FROM student。 6. 重命名语句关键字:AS AS关键字用于给字段或...
`DISTINCT` 是一个非常实用的关键字,它可以帮助我们在查询结果中去除重复的记录,只保留唯一的值。例如: ``` SELECT DISTINCT column_name FROM table_name; ``` 此命令将返回表 `table_name` 中 `column_name` 列...
在SQL中,SELECT语句中的DISTINCT关键字的用法是一个非常重要的知识点。DISTINCT关键字的主要用途是去除重复记录,只保留唯一的记录。但是,DISTINCT关键字的使用有一些限制和注意事项。 首先,DISTINCT关键字只能...
在SQL查询中,`DISTINCT`关键字是一个非常重要的部分,它允许我们从结果集中去除重复的行或特定列的值。在MySQL中,`DISTINCT`的使用方式和功能与其他SQL数据库系统(如SQL Server、Access等)大体相同,但有一些...
Distinct关键字可从SQL 语句结果中除去重复的行,如果没有指定DISTINCT关键字,那么将返回所有行,包括重复的行。 在使用DISTINCT关键字去除重复记录时,需将DISTINCT关键字放在第一个字段
在SQL查询中,`DISTINCT`关键字是一个非常重要的部分,它允许我们从查询结果中去除重复的记录,只返回唯一的、不同的值。在MySQL中,`DISTINCT`的使用方式非常灵活,可以从单个列到多个列进行操作,也可以与聚合函数...
- `DISTINCT`:去除查询结果中的重复行。 - `UNION` 和 `UNION ALL`:合并多个查询的结果。 - `CASE`:条件语句,类似于C#的`SWITCH-CASE`结构。 3. **数据类型**: - `tinyint`:1字节,取值范围0-255。 - `...
在SQL查询中,`DISTINCT` 是一个非常重要的关键字,用于去除结果集中的重复行,只保留唯一的记录。本文将详细解析 `DISTINCT` 的四种典型用法,并通过实例进行说明,帮助理解如何有效地利用 `DISTINCT` 处理数据。 ...
SQL的关键字包括但不限于:`SELECT`, `INSERT`, `UPDATE`, `DELETE`, `CREATE`, `DROP`, `ALTER`, `GRANT`, `REVOKE`, `JOIN`, `LEFT JOIN`, `RIGHT JOIN`, `INNER JOIN`, `OUTER JOIN`, `LIKE`, `BETWEEN`, `IN`, `...
在SQL Server 2008中,数据库管理和操作依赖于一系列的关键字、数据类型和语法结构。以下是对这些核心概念的详细解释: 1. **关键字**: - **主要关键字**:如`CREATE DATABASE`用于创建数据库,`CREATE TABLE`...
SQLite 的 DISTINCT 关键字是 SQL 查询中的一个重要组成部分,它的主要作用是在检索数据时去除重复的行,确保返回的结果集中每一条记录都是唯一的。这在处理包含大量重复数据的表格时非常有用,可以有效地帮助我们...
5. SQL中DISTINCT关键字的含义:SELECT DISTINCT表示查询结果中行是唯一的,即查询结果将去除重复的行。所以正确答案是"D.行都不相同"。 6. 数据独立性:数据的独立性是指数据库的存储结构改变时,不需要改变应用...
用distinct关键字只能过滤查询字段中所有记录相同的(记录集相同),而如果要指定一个字段却没有效果,另外distinct关键字会排序,效率很低 。 select distinct name from t1 能消除重复记录,但只能取一个字段,...
SQL 中的DISTINCT关键字用于从结果集中删除重复的行。在本例中,我们使用DISTINCT关键字从 Orders 表中检索唯一的 Company。 WHERE SQL 中的WHERE子句用于从表中筛选数据。在本例中,我们使用WHERE子句从 Person ...
在这个阶段,数据库会计算表达式(如果有的话),处理`DISTINCT`以去除重复项,并可能应用`TOP`来限制返回的行数。最后,`ORDER BY`子句负责对结果集进行排序,确保结果按照指定的列和排序方式呈现。 举一个实际的...
本篇文章将深入探讨SQL中的DISTINCT关键字以及SQL函数的使用。 首先,DISTINCT关键字用于从查询结果中去除重复的值,确保返回的数据是唯一的。在SQL查询中,如果你想要获取表格中某一列的所有不重复值,可以使用...
相关推荐
MySQL 中的 DISTINCT 关键字用于返回唯一不同的值,避免重复值的出现。当我们在查询表中数据时,可能会遇到重复值的情况,这时使用 DISTINCT 关键字可以帮助我们返回唯一的值。 DISTINCT 的基本用法 DISTINCT ...
《strcmp函数与SQL中的DISTINCT关键字》 在编程和数据库查询中,strcmp函数和DISTINCT关键字扮演着重要的角色。这两个概念分别属于C/C++语言和SQL(结构化查询语言)领域,它们各自解决不同的问题,但都关乎数据的...
Oracle数据库中的`DISTINCT`关键字是一个非常重要的SQL查询语句组成部分,它用于去除查询结果中的重复行,确保返回的每一条记录都是唯一的。在本例中,我们将通过创建一个名为`T_GIRL`的超女基本信息表,并插入一些...
DISTINCT关键字用于去除查询结果中的重复行。基本语法为:SELECT DISTINCT 字段名 FROM 表名。例如,查询所有学生的班号:SELECT DISTINCT class FROM student。 6. 重命名语句关键字:AS AS关键字用于给字段或...
`DISTINCT` 是一个非常实用的关键字,它可以帮助我们在查询结果中去除重复的记录,只保留唯一的值。例如: ``` SELECT DISTINCT column_name FROM table_name; ``` 此命令将返回表 `table_name` 中 `column_name` 列...
在SQL中,SELECT语句中的DISTINCT关键字的用法是一个非常重要的知识点。DISTINCT关键字的主要用途是去除重复记录,只保留唯一的记录。但是,DISTINCT关键字的使用有一些限制和注意事项。 首先,DISTINCT关键字只能...
在SQL查询中,`DISTINCT`关键字是一个非常重要的部分,它允许我们从结果集中去除重复的行或特定列的值。在MySQL中,`DISTINCT`的使用方式和功能与其他SQL数据库系统(如SQL Server、Access等)大体相同,但有一些...
Distinct关键字可从SQL 语句结果中除去重复的行,如果没有指定DISTINCT关键字,那么将返回所有行,包括重复的行。 在使用DISTINCT关键字去除重复记录时,需将DISTINCT关键字放在第一个字段
在SQL查询中,`DISTINCT`关键字是一个非常重要的部分,它允许我们从查询结果中去除重复的记录,只返回唯一的、不同的值。在MySQL中,`DISTINCT`的使用方式非常灵活,可以从单个列到多个列进行操作,也可以与聚合函数...
- `DISTINCT`:去除查询结果中的重复行。 - `UNION` 和 `UNION ALL`:合并多个查询的结果。 - `CASE`:条件语句,类似于C#的`SWITCH-CASE`结构。 3. **数据类型**: - `tinyint`:1字节,取值范围0-255。 - `...
在SQL查询中,`DISTINCT` 是一个非常重要的关键字,用于去除结果集中的重复行,只保留唯一的记录。本文将详细解析 `DISTINCT` 的四种典型用法,并通过实例进行说明,帮助理解如何有效地利用 `DISTINCT` 处理数据。 ...
SQL的关键字包括但不限于:`SELECT`, `INSERT`, `UPDATE`, `DELETE`, `CREATE`, `DROP`, `ALTER`, `GRANT`, `REVOKE`, `JOIN`, `LEFT JOIN`, `RIGHT JOIN`, `INNER JOIN`, `OUTER JOIN`, `LIKE`, `BETWEEN`, `IN`, `...
在SQL Server 2008中,数据库管理和操作依赖于一系列的关键字、数据类型和语法结构。以下是对这些核心概念的详细解释: 1. **关键字**: - **主要关键字**:如`CREATE DATABASE`用于创建数据库,`CREATE TABLE`...
SQLite 的 DISTINCT 关键字是 SQL 查询中的一个重要组成部分,它的主要作用是在检索数据时去除重复的行,确保返回的结果集中每一条记录都是唯一的。这在处理包含大量重复数据的表格时非常有用,可以有效地帮助我们...
5. SQL中DISTINCT关键字的含义:SELECT DISTINCT表示查询结果中行是唯一的,即查询结果将去除重复的行。所以正确答案是"D.行都不相同"。 6. 数据独立性:数据的独立性是指数据库的存储结构改变时,不需要改变应用...
用distinct关键字只能过滤查询字段中所有记录相同的(记录集相同),而如果要指定一个字段却没有效果,另外distinct关键字会排序,效率很低 。 select distinct name from t1 能消除重复记录,但只能取一个字段,...
SQL 中的DISTINCT关键字用于从结果集中删除重复的行。在本例中,我们使用DISTINCT关键字从 Orders 表中检索唯一的 Company。 WHERE SQL 中的WHERE子句用于从表中筛选数据。在本例中,我们使用WHERE子句从 Person ...
在这个阶段,数据库会计算表达式(如果有的话),处理`DISTINCT`以去除重复项,并可能应用`TOP`来限制返回的行数。最后,`ORDER BY`子句负责对结果集进行排序,确保结果按照指定的列和排序方式呈现。 举一个实际的...
本篇文章将深入探讨SQL中的DISTINCT关键字以及SQL函数的使用。 首先,DISTINCT关键字用于从查询结果中去除重复的值,确保返回的数据是唯一的。在SQL查询中,如果你想要获取表格中某一列的所有不重复值,可以使用...